Society must stand firm against terror sympathisers: LG

SFs determined to dismantle terror ecosystem
Time to expose those giving shelters to terrorists

Jammu: Lieutenant Governor, Manoj Sinha said that the security forces are determined to dismantle the terror ecosystem but society too must join the fight and discharge its duties.
“Society must actively counter terrorism because it is a multifaceted challenge and society plays a critical role in recognizing and reporting suspicious terror activities and countering the radicalization efforts,” he said.
The Lieutenant Governor was addressing a special convocation ceremony at University of Jammu.  He said if the people don’t stand up strongly against terrorists, then it will become an existential threat for society and destroy its stability, peace and progress.
“I want to request the enlightened people that it is the need of the hour to expose those who give shelter to terrorists and creating extremist narratives.  You must stand against such elements,” the Lieutenant Governor said.
He underscored that the terrorism poses a fundamental threat to the peace and progress and the people of Jammu Kashmir have suffered its brunt for more than three decades.
“But now the youth here are increasingly dreaming of and working towards goals similar to those in the rest of the country and desire for a better life and career,” the Lieutenant Governor said.
